Specification
Countertop-grade, or we walk away.
This is not craft resin, deep-pour river-table resin, or generic art resin. Anything softer, lower heat-rated, or non-UV-stable will fail on a kitchen surface within 6–18 months. We confirm every line below with the mill — TDS, SDS, hardness, heat, UV — before a drop hits Perth laminate.
Grade
Countertop / benchtop epoxy
Not craft resin, not deep-pour river-table resin, not flooring metallic kits.
Shore hardness
D 80–85
Hard enough for plates, cutlery and daily abrasion. Softer resins mark in months.
Heat resistance
≥ 90 °C continuous
Warm mugs, toasters and residual pan heat. Craft resin softens around 50 °C.
UV stability
Explicitly non-yellowing
Kitchen windows and under-cabinet LEDs yellow cheap resin in a Perth summer.
Mix ratio
1:1 or 2:1 by volume
Forgiving measuring on site. We avoid awkward 100:43 weight-only industrial mixes.
Viscosity
Self-levelling flood-coat
Flows across the deck and down the edge without thick ridges or starved thin spots.
Pot life
30–45 minutes
Enough working time for two 3 m+ runs without a panic cure.
Build
2–2.5 mm flood, optional second coat
Enough body to encapsulate the edge and read as a new surface, not a paint film.
Coverage, not marketing kits
Two benches a little over 3 m × 600 mm is roughly 4 m². A proper 2–2.5 mm flood that wraps the bullnose wants 10.5–12 kg mixed, with 15–18 kg a sensible buffer for wastage, edge runs and a second thin top coat. Retail “one kit does a kitchen” claims do not survive that arithmetic.
We source industrial countertop epoxy — not marketplace leftovers. Shelf life is 6–12 months from manufacture. That is why we do not sit on drums to flip, and why we will not pour expired hardener that has gone amber.
Walk-away list
- No Shore hardness or heat rating listed
- “Food safe” claims with no technical data sheet
- Crystal-clear craft resin well under industrial pricing
- Deep-pour 5 cm river-table formulas sold as benchtop
- Suppliers who will not send an SDS
- Vinyl wrap or architectural film sold as a ten-year bench
- Metallic floor kits sold as a kitchen surface
